    Kazakhstani athletes delivered a stunning performance at the Asian Relays Championships held in China, clinching the gold medal and reaffirming their status as regional track and field powerhouses. The victory, covered extensively by Qazinform, highlights Kazakhstan’s growing prominence in athletics on the continental stage and sets a promising tone for future international competitions.

    Kazakhstani Athletes Secure Historic Victory at Asian Relays Championships in China

    The Kazakhstani relay team delivered an outstanding performance at the recent Asian Relays Championships held in China, clinching the gold medal and marking a historic milestone for the nation’s athletics. Demonstrating exceptional speed, coordination, and teamwork, the athletes outpaced strong competitors from powerhouse countries, including Japan and China. This victory not only highlights Kazakhstan’s rising prominence in track events but also sets a new standard for future generations of Kazakhstani sprinters.
